Photoshop to a fixed size with guides

Because you can adjust the crop tool, unfortunately, is not a fixed size, but only a ratio is required of other solutions. To do this, you can disconnect with auxiliary lines, the fixed size, and then cut out.
  1. You use the selection rectangle tool (M key).
  2. There you have to make in the program bar, the type of tool to "fixed size". Then, you can enter the desired fixed size.
  3. With a click on the drawing area you will now see the frame in the fixed size.
  4. Then create view > New guide, four new guides that you create with the Move tool (V key) to the above created selection.
  5. Now you can cut as usual with the crop tool (C key) the area marked.

Issue in fixed-size: the working area limit

Alternatively, you can also set by Changing the working area of a fixed size. This should make the best from the very beginning.
  1. Select in the program screen > work area bar.
  2. Then a new Dialog, in which you have the fixed size can be set to open. You can switch between pixels, centimeters and more.
  3. With a click on the OK button to confirm your input. Their work area of the document now has your desired firm size.
